Digital reading accessories are physical devices and supporting tools designed to make reading on electronic displays more convenient, accessible, organized, or immersive. They can include: π± Tablet stands π E-reader cases π‘ Reading lights π§ Wireless headphones ποΈ Digital pens β¨οΈ Compact keyboards π Charging docks π Power banks π Page-turning controls π§² Magnetic mounts ποΈ Storage accessories π Connectivity devices Some are specifically designed for reading. Others are general-purpose technology that becomes extremely useful when combined with an e-reader, tablet, or digital notebook. --- # π± E-Readers: The Foundation of Digital Reading The most recognizable digital reading device is the e-reader. Instead of using a conventional LCD or OLED display, many e-readers use **electronic paper**, commonly known as e-paper. One of the biggest advantages is that e-paper is designed to visually resemble printed material. --- # π Amazon Kindle **Amazon Kindle** is one of the most recognizable e-reader ecosystems. Modern Kindle devices combine: π E-paper displays π‘ Front lighting βοΈ Cloud synchronization π Search π Digital libraries π€ Adjustable typography The result is a dedicated reading device rather than a general-purpose tablet. --- # π Kobo **Kobo** is another major name in e-readers. Its devices are particularly interesting for people who want an ecosystem focused heavily on digital books rather than general tablet functionality. Depending on the model, Kobo devices can offer features such as: π High-resolution e-paper π‘ Adjustable front lighting π Stylus support on compatible models π Large digital libraries π€ Font customization The important concept is specialization. A dedicated e-reader doesn't need to behave like a smartphone. --- # π₯οΈ BOOX: E-Paper Meets Android **BOOX** takes a different approach by combining e-paper hardware with Android-based software on many of its devices. This can provide access to a broader selection of reading applications. It creates an interesting middle ground: **E-reader display + tablet-like software flexibility.** That can be particularly useful for people who read across multiple platforms. --- # π Digital Note-Taking Readers Some devices combine reading with handwriting. This is especially useful when transitioning from daytime to evening reading. --- # π Display Comfort Different display technologies behave differently. ### E-paper π Reflective appearance π Efficient for static pages βοΈ Often readable in bright environments ### LCD π¨ Excellent color π₯ Great for multimedia β‘ More demanding on battery ### OLED π€ Deep blacks π¨ Strong contrast π± Excellent for multimedia Each technology has strengths. The best choice depends on what you're reading and where you're reading it. --- # π§ Text-to-Speech and Audiobooks Digital reading doesn't have to mean looking at a screen. Text-to-speech technology can convert written material into spoken audio. This creates another layer of accessibility. A document can become: π Text β π€ Speech synthesis β π§ Audio This is particularly useful when walking, commuting, or taking a break from visual reading. --- # π§ Wireless Headphones Wireless headphones from brands such as **Sony, Apple, Bose, and Anker** can pair with tablets and smartphones for audiobooks, text-to-speech, podcasts, and educational content. Noise cancellation can also make listening easier in noisy environments. --- # π Noise Cancellation Active noise cancellation uses microphones and signal processing to reduce certain environmental sounds. For a reader or listener, that can mean: βοΈ Less airplane noise π Reduced train noise β Less cafΓ© background sound The technology doesn't make the environment completely silent, but it can change the listening experience considerably. --- # π§ Open-Ear Audio Open-ear headphones take a different approach. Rather than sealing the ears completely, they allow users to remain more aware of surrounding sounds. The device becomes more than a display. It becomes a reading companion. --- # π Privacy Matters AI reading systems can process highly personal information. Books, notes, documents, research materials, and personal writing can reveal a lot about a user. Therefore, privacy should be considered when choosing connected reading products. Important questions include: π Where is the data processed? βοΈ Is content uploaded to the cloud? ποΈ Can data be deleted? π€ Is account synchronization optional? π What happens to uploaded documents? The smartest device isn't necessarily the one with the most AI features. It's the one that gives users appropriate control. --- # π± Digital Reading and Sustainability Digital reading can reduce the physical materials required for individual books, but electronics also require: βοΈ Raw materials π Manufacturing π Batteries π¦ Packaging β»οΈ End-of-life recycling So digital isn't automatically "zero impact." Long device lifespans, repairability where available, responsible recycling, and avoiding unnecessary upgrades can matter. --- # π The Ideal Digital Reading Kit A practical setup doesn't need dozens of accessories.
